JCPenney’s Discounts
Allegations: Falsely advertising discounts
Gamble et al. v. Penney OPCO LLC
24-cv-1414, D. Ore.
(Aug. 2024)
Merchandise sold at JCPenney
Falsely advertising discounts off of inflated reference prices and as available for a limited time
Falsely advertising free products as part of Buy 1 Get 1 Free or Buy 1 Get 2 Free deals when the retailer increases the price of the first item to recover the cost of free items
Pending
